Overview of Nescafé Dolce Gusto Coffee Machine
The Nescafé Dolce Gusto coffee machine is designed for any coffee enthusiast who craves a quick and basic service for brewing quality coffee. With its pod-based system, users can prepare a substantial series of cold and hot drinks, from classic espresso and coffee to iced drinks and flavored lattes. The machine’s compatibility with a range of pods makes it a popular option among coffee lovers.

How to Use the Nescafé Dolce Gusto Coffee Machine
Running the Dolce Gusto coffee machine is straightforward. Follow these easy actions:
- Fill the Water Tank: Start by filling the water tank with fresh, cold water.
- Place Coffee Pod: Place the preferred coffee pod into the machine’s designated holder.
- Adjust Your Drink Strength: Use the manual lever to pick the strength and quantity of water for your drink.
- Start Brewing: Press the start button. The brew process will start, and in less than a minute, your drink will be ready.
- Enjoy Your Coffee: Once brewed, thoroughly eliminate your cup and savor your delicious coffee.
Cleaning and Maintenance
To keep the Nescafé Dolce Gusto machine in good working condition:
- Daily Cleaning: Rinse the drip tray and water tank after each use. Clean the machine outside with a moist cloth.
- Descaling: Monthly descaling is recommended to prevent mineral accumulation. Fill the water tank with a descaling option and run a couple of cycles to clean the internal parts.
- Pod Storage: Keep coffee pods in a cool, dry location to maintain their freshness.

FAQs
Q1: Can I use third-party coffee pods with the Nescafé Dolce Gusto machine?
A1: The Nescafé Dolce Gusto machine is mostly designed for use with its own top quality coffee pods. While some users have actually had success using third-party pods, it may affect efficiency and flavor.
Q2: How typically should I descale my Dolce Gusto machine?
A2: It is suggested to descale the machine every 2-3 months, or when the machine shows the need for cleansing.
Q3: Can I make iced beverages with the Dolce Gusto machine?
A3: Yes, the Dolce Gusto coffee machine can making a range of iced beverages, consisting of iced coffee and iced tea.
Q4: Is the Nescafé Dolce Gusto coffee machine appropriate for making large amounts of coffee?
A4: The Dolce Gusto is advised for single-serve drinks. For bigger quantities, users can brew several pods consecutively, however it isn’t designed for large-capacity brewing.
Q5: What is the average price range for the Nescafé Dolce Gusto coffee machine?
A5: Pricing can vary based on the model and retailer, however typically, the machines vary from ₤ 70 to ₤ 200.
